The irresistibly charming and cosy first novel in the bestselling Petticoat Police Mystery series, inspired by the true story of Australia's pioneering policewoman, Kate Cocks
'An outstanding debut - funny, poignant, historically fascinating, and an absorbingly good crime read - The Death of Dora Black keeps you guessing to the very end' PIP WILLIAMS
